Responsibilities

  • Design, build, and manage scalable data pipelines using Python, SQL, and PySpark
  • Develop and maintain lakehouse architectures, with hands-on use of Apache Hudi for data versioning, upserts, and compaction
  • Implement efficient ETL/ELT processes for both batch and real-time data ingestion
  • Optimize data storage and query performance across large datasets (partitioning, indexing, compaction)
  • Ensure data quality, governance, and lineage, integrating validation and monitoring into pipelines
  • Work with cloud-native services (preferably AWS – S3, Athena, EMR) to support modern data workflows
  • Collaborate closely with data scientists, analysts, and platform engineers to deliver reliable data infrastructure
